Allen ISD Academic Year Overview

Allen Isd Academic Year

The Allen ISD academic year is typically divided into two semesters, with the first semester beginning in late August and the second semester starting in January. The academic year includes a range of important dates and events, such as:

  • First day of school: This is the first day of the academic year, when students return to school after the summer break.
  • Holidays and breaks: The academic year includes a range of holidays and breaks, such as Thanksgiving, winter break, and spring break.
  • Parent-teacher conferences: These are opportunities for parents to meet with teachers to discuss their child's progress.
  • Standardized testing: These are assessments that measure student learning and progress.

Allen ISD Semester Structure

The Allen ISD academic year is divided into two semesters, each with its own unique characteristics and requirements. The semester structure includes: * First semester: This semester typically begins in late August and ends in December. * Second semester: This semester typically begins in January and ends in May. * Interim reports: These are progress reports that are issued at the midpoint of each semester. * Semester exams: These are assessments that measure student learning and progress at the end of each semester.
